The Media Manager will have responsibility for media planning, developing creative briefs, tracking budgets, providing hands on support for artwork approval process and managing the local media buying agencies on the execution of media plans for Germany, Austria, Switzerland and the Czech Republic. The individual will be the custodian of the Tiffany language in the German cluster, ensuring consistency and high quality standards in all Tiffany communications. The Media Manager will co-ordinate local coop marketing initiatives with business partners across all disciplines and monitor competitor activity and feedback results to the PR & Communication Director.
